The Sacramento Art Festival is held annually in Sacramento, USA, and has become one of the city’s most celebrated cultural events. Known for bringing together talented artists from across the country, it highlights fine arts, contemporary works, and traditional crafts. Since its founding in the late 1990s, the festival has grown into a must-visit attraction for anyone curious about creativity in its purest form.

The festival is typically held in early November, making it the perfect autumn escape. The crisp Sacramento weather adds charm, with pleasant daytime temperatures ideal for strolling through indoor and outdoor exhibits. Afternoons are vibrant with performances, while evenings are magical as the festival lights reflect on works of art.
